Base Class: Monk
The Monastic tradition of the shield specializes in the use of shields in tandem with other monastic abilities. Shield monk prides themselves in the use of the shield, valuing the defense of others as a noble purpose.
Shield Fightning Technique
Starting when you choose this tradition at 3rd level, you gain proficiency in using a shield, your shield is considered a monk weapon and your shield may be used with Unarmored Defense and other monk abilities, without penalty as long as your other hand remains free. Your shield acts like a club it deals 1d6 bludgeoning damage and you gain +1 AC while holding your shield as long as your other hand remains free.
Whenever you hit a creature with one of the attacks granted by your Flurry of Blows, you can impose one of the following effects on that target:
- It must succeed on a Dexterity saving throw or be knocked prone.
- It must make a Strength saving throw. If it fails, you can push it up to 15 feet away from you.
One with the Shield
At 6th level, your ki becomes intertwined with your shield.
Ki Empowered Protection. You gain the following benefits while wielding a shield if you aren't incapacitated, you can add your shield's AC bonus to any Dexterity saving throw you make against a spell or other harmful effects. At level 11, your shield grants you an additional +2 AC
Ki Entwined Shield. Your shield damage die increase to 1d8 and 1d10 at level 11. Your attacks with your shield are count as magical for the purpose of overcoming resistance and immunity to nonmagical attacks and damage. Additional, if you wield a magical shield with a bonus, the bonus is added to both your attack and damage rolls.
Thrown Shield
Beginning at 11th level, your shield can be used as a thrown weapon (with a range of 30/90). If your last attack with the shield misses, it doesn't return to you until the beginning of your next turn, otherwise it returns to you immediately after the last attack, provided you have an empty hand and it has a clear path. Doning and doffing a shield costs you no actions.
You can ricochet your shield for additional attacks against creatures within range using your Extra Attack and Flurry of Blows features, or if you gain additional attacks by other means (such as through haste).
True Shield Master
At 17th level, your shield and ki are so entwined you have become a shield. While you are weilding a shield with the other hand free, you gain resistance to all nonmagical damage. You also add your Wisdom modifier to attack and damage rolls made with a shield.
